What will I learn?
The EV Engineer Course equips you with hands-on skills to set performance goals, size essential components, and assess propulsion setups confidently. You'll learn to simulate energy use, predict range, and grasp thermal and efficiency effects on motors, inverters, gearboxes, and batteries. It also includes trade-offs, risks, validation strategies, and practical approaches to boost efficiency and dependability in current EV initiatives.

Develop skills
- EV efficiency modelling: forecast Wh/km, losses, and actual range swiftly.
- EV architecture choice: evaluate single, dual, and hybrid drives against objectives.
- Component sizing: appropriately scale motors, inverters, gears, and battery packs for requirements.
- Performance forecasting: simulate 0–100 km/h, torque, and drive-cycle performance.
- Risk and cost balancing: weigh thermal constraints, rare-earth materials, and regulatory adherence.
